Lone Tree youths invited to participate in teen court

Natasha Lovato

Natasha Lovato / NewsBreak Denver

(Lone Tree, Colo.) Lone Tree high school students are invited to participate in the justice system at the Lone Tree Teen Court.

Lone Tree Teen Court is run by the peers of youth facing conviction of misdemeanors, truancy issues, or other youth-related offenses. The program uses positive peer influence and restorative justice principles to help respondents address the harm caused by committing a crime.

Lone Tree Youth Commission Member and Highlands Ranch High School Junior Nirali Narayan said developing the teen court was an idea of the Youth Commission, and she’s excited to see the work come to fruition.

“Teen Court Programs are an amazing opportunity for both the young offender, as well as the peer jurors to get an insight into the justice system,” Nirali said “They may provide a viable alternative for the offender such as community service to correct their wrongs. This would avert from the ‘scared straight’ talk due to its ineffective impact on juveniles.” 

Nirali looks forward to making a difference for her peers with the Teen Court which will differ from the traditional court setting. She hopes the Teen Court will be able to bring in prior-incarcerated people who will help to inform and educate students about facing criminal charges. 

“Especially for youth, this will help them not get stuck in a cycle of facing a critical penalty for a singular mistake but can obtain the opportunity to redeem and rehabilitate themselves,” Nirali said.
